Excited idea: Uh! I should totally exhibit my comics at cool local café!
23/12-11: Made arrangement with nice local cafe owner. Must send pictures of comics to him and curator.
27/12-11: Took loads of pictures of comics!
28/12-11: Took new pictures with fancier background. Needed candle lights.
29/12-11: Started working on perfectly cool presentation showing all comics from various angles, writing perfect words to describe comics in perfect details and thereby showing it all from a perfect perspective being just perfect.
30/11-11: Paralyzed with performance anxiety.
3/1-12: Opened InDesign document and decided to switch to more simple PowerPoint presentation. I made it way to complicated before!
3/1-12: Closed Power Point presentation as it looked like shit.
4/1-12: Opened Power Point presentation. Closed Power Point presentation.
6/1-12: Started thinking that cafe would probably just reject comics, so I might as well just drop it.
8/1-12: Convinced that comics suck too much to show in public.
9/1-12: Opened Power Point presentation to make sure. Yeah, def. sucks.
11/1-12: Ate obscene amount of cake to comfort me on being such a lame artist.
12/1-12: Found existing pictures, attached to email, typed e-mail address of nice local owner, hit “send”. Total time spend: 4 minutes.
